Default Will Bluetooth telemetry system cause any delay to system

Dear all,

Can any of you guys help me out on this doubt i have?...

I am currently trying check if a Bluetooth telemetry system will cause any slight delay in terms of capturing readings.

The case is: I have two system doing capturing of pressure readings. One is wired and one is with bluetooth connection.

I was trying to capture both system readings simultaneously on a few trials.
However, what I encoutered was there was a slight time lag of 0.3-0.5 secs between the systems. The bluetooth system is lagging the wired system by that timing.

That's what I could deduce of. So I need to check if having a system with bluetooth connection will have cause any delays on the system?...

Would appreciate some feedbacks and recommendations?...Thanks!
